The Recovery Village Cherry Hill at Cooper

New inpatient center offers treatment for substance use disorders and co-occurring mental health conditions.

The Recovery Village Cherry Hill at Cooper provides addiction recovery services for the region.

In January 2021, Advanced Recovery Systems and Cooper University Health Care opened The Recovery Village Cherry Hill at Cooper, a 90-bed inpatient drug and alcohol treatment center located in Cherry Hill. This state-of-the-art facility offers a full continuum of care for adults struggling with addiction and co-occurring mental health disorders.

The joint venture between Cooper and Advanced Recovery Systems, a national organization dedicated to operating effective treatment centers for those struggling with drug addiction, brings together two leaders in behavioral health care. The opening of the center meets an urgent need in the South Jersey community. Cooper’s Emergency Department in Camden treats an average of 5 to 20 patients daily for opioid overdose or other opioid-related health issues.
